    AMD Omega Driver... Try it out. (Catalyst 14.12)

    I pulled down the newest AMD Driver called Omega. It made massive improvements to my load times and texture usage on my card. Loading the game, fast travel are significantly improved. And the object no longer pop in an out as often when the environment is caching. I recommend any guys with AMD cards having issues update ASAP and see if it boosts your performance.

    I was already running the game on High in all categories and Ultra in a few with AA and smoothing at Max settings. No hiccups or glitching that I have come access yet in my 4 hours of play today.
